Enable Auto-Night Mode 1b Telegram Messenger Tricks To use live locations and proximity alerts, go to the contact’s chat window and tap on the ‘Attach’ icon shaped like a paperclip. Choose the location button here, and choose ‘Share my Live Location’. You will be able to send live locations for either 15 minutes, 1 hour or 8 hours. Create APIs This is useful when you are on your way to a meeting or trying to coordinate with friends at a large event. Rather than sending static locations every minute, you can share your live location with your friend circle for 15 minutes, 1 hour, or 8 hours. Of course, you can stop sharing at any time. Speaking of multiples, Telegram allows you to upload additional profile photos. While the latest photo is the profile picture your contacts will see, they can swipe to see the rest of your pictures.
Telegram has a unique feature called Channels that allow you to broadcast messages to large audiences. Unlike Groups, Telegram Channels can have an unlimited amount of subscribers, and only admins have the right to post content. Just like we can share videos with a pre-defined timestamp of YouTube videos, we can do the same thing on Telegram as well. For example, if you are sending a long video and want the user to play it from a specific timestamp say, 1:20, you can just type check the reaction at 1:20 in the video caption. Now when the user taps on the highlighted 1:20 link, the video plays from that particular timestamp. This is a helpful tip for users who send videos on Telegram regularly.
